TRACTOR


Meaning of TRACTOR in English

noun Etymology: New Latin, from Latin trahere Date: 1900 1. a 4-wheeled or tracklaying automotive vehicle used especially for drawing farm equipment, a smaller 2-wheeled apparatus controlled through handlebars by a walking operator, truck III,3f, an airplane having the propeller forward of the main supporting surfaces
